    What is a Date and Batch Coding Printer?

    A date and batch coding printer is a device that applies information such as expiry dates, manufacturing dates, batch numbers, lot codes, and sometimes barcodes onto packaging materials or directly onto products. These printers are integrated into production lines and are widely used across sectors such as food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, personal care, electronics, and industrial manufacturing.

    A suitable printer must meet the following requirements:

    • Produce legible, high-contrast codes at production speed
    • Work on a wide variety of substrates (e.g. plastic, glass, cardboard, film, foil)
    • Be easy to operate, clean, and maintain
    • Integrate with production control systems where needed

    Thermal Transfer Overprinting (TTO)

    Obeeco supplies thermal transfer overprinters suitable for flexible packaging materials such as plastic film, foil, and labels. This type of date and batch coding printer uses a heated printhead and ribbon to transfer solid ink onto packaging.

    Key Benefits:

    • High-resolution print (up to 300 dpi)
    • Ideal for variable data such as use-by dates, batch codes, and barcodes
    • Suitable for both intermittent and continuous motion production lines
    • Low maintenance compared to analogue methods like hot stamp

    Use Cases:
    TTO printers are commonly found on flow wrappers, vertical form fill and seal (VFFS) machines, and horizontal form fill and seal (HFFS) machines. They’re particularly useful in the food and pharmaceutical sectors, where clean and precise code placement is essential.

    Continuous Inkjet (CIJ)

    CIJ is one of the most commonly used technologies in industrial coding. Obeeco provides CIJ printers that are capable of printing onto almost any surface, making them a versatile choice for fast-paced production lines.

    Features and Advantages:

    • Non-contact printing at high speeds
    • Can print on curved, porous, or uneven surfaces
    • Supports a wide range of ink types (including fast-drying and solvent-based inks)
    • Capable of printing small characters, barcodes, and logos

    Typical Applications:
    Ideal for bottling, metal cans, cartons, plastic containers, cables, and extrusions. Many Irish manufacturers use CIJ printers due to their speed and adaptability in harsh environments.

    Thermal Inkjet (TIJ)

    For operations requiring high-resolution coding with minimal maintenance, thermal inkjet printers offer a clean and compact alternative. Obeeco’s TIJ systems are simple to integrate and operate, and use disposable ink cartridges.

    Benefits:

    • Excellent print quality (up to 600 dpi)
    • Compact size, suitable for smaller production setups
    • No downtime for cleaning or servicing printheads
    • Supports multiple cartridges for longer runs or dual-lane printing

    Where TIJ Fits Best:
    TIJ systems are used in carton coding, pharmaceutical blister packs, printed sleeves, and paperboard packaging. Their ease of use makes them attractive for companies with limited in-house engineering resources.

    Large Character Inkjet Printers

    When coding needs to be applied to outer packaging or secondary packaging – such as corrugated boxes or trays – large character inkjet printers are an efficient solution. Obeeco supplies systems capable of printing text and graphics up to several centimetres high.

    System Advantages:

    • Suitable for printing box codes, shipping information, and branding
    • Reduces the need for pre-printed labels or boxes
    • Supports water- and solvent-based inks
    • Robust designs for industrial use

    Best Use Cases:
    These printers are particularly relevant for end-of-line operations where boxes or outer cases need to be marked quickly and clearly. Warehousing and logistics firms in Ireland rely on them for large-format print clarity.

    Key Considerations When Selecting a Date and Batch Coding Printer

    Choosing the right printer depends on a number of factors, all of which vary by industry and production environment.

    1. Substrate Compatibility

    Understanding the type of material you are coding onto is critical. For example:

    • CIJ is ideal for coding onto plastic bottles, metal cans, and glass jars
    • TTO is suited to films and flexible packaging
    • TIJ performs well on cardboard or porous paper surfaces

    2. Production Speed and Line Integration

    Different printers operate optimally at different speeds. CIJ systems handle high-speed bottling lines well, while TTO is generally more suited to medium-speed lines. Obeeco supports full integration with existing equipment and control systems for synchronised performance.

    3. Print Quality and Resolution

    Where high-resolution text or barcodes are required, TTO and TIJ are often preferred. For general product identification or traceability where small fonts are acceptable, CIJ is a cost-effective solution.

    4. Maintenance and Operating Costs

    CIJ systems typically require regular cleaning and service, while TIJ printers with cartridge-based ink delivery offer low-maintenance operation. TTO also involves minimal downtime, particularly with modern ribbon-saving mechanisms.

    5. Environmental Conditions

    Harsh conditions such as humidity, dust, or temperature variations can impact printer performance. Obeeco provides guidance on housing options and model selection based on your specific site requirements.

    Regulatory and Retail Compliance

    All coding must meet the requirements set out by retailers, trade bodies, and in some cases, legal standards. For example, food products in Ireland must comply with labelling requirements under EU food law, which includes use-by or best-before dates. Similarly, pharmaceutical manufacturers must ensure clear, legible batch and lot numbers for traceability.

    A suitable date and batch coding printer must meet these needs not only in terms of print quality, but also reliability, so that no batches leave the facility unmarked.
